### Step 4 — Deploy the Pricing Experiment (Quarrowtix)

Push the fare-tier experiment config to the Quarrowtix staging bucket, then trigger the deploy pipeline. The experiment flag `tiered_fares_v2` stays off until QA sign-off. Release artifacts must be signed before the pipeline accepts them; sign with the key provided below.

deploy key for taguf-bafop: bky4_bYeM

## Deployment

Textgate's encoding sniffer runs as a sidecar next to the upload service. Deploy both together; the sniffer inspects the first 64 KB of each uploaded text file and tags it before storage. Mismatched tags block ingestion, so keep the confidence threshold sane. The sidecar reads its runtime settings from the values below.

deployment values, yafop-fahap:
[lamwyn]
team = silath
access_code = ac_166fb2
host = lamwyn.orvexgrid.example
port = 9300
owner = pelael.praius
peer = istiel.zarqeldyn.corp

Action item from the Glimmerpane tile outage: plugin authors should stop relying on the cache layer's old default eviction behavior, which allowed stale tiles to persist across zoom levels. The Frostholm team has shipped a patched cache with explicit TTL and shard limits, and plugins must declare their own bounds starting next release. For reference, the defaults the core renderer now ships with are listed below.

limits module of taweg-kaguf:
QUOTAS = {
    "holael": 2,
    "wenath": 1,
    "ralath": 2,
    "ulaath": 2,
}

## 4.0.0 — Changed defaults

Starting with this release, Kitfox UI components resolve peer versions strictly instead of floating to latest minor. If you're new to the repo: this prevents the mismatched-theme bugs we saw last quarter, but it means lockfile updates are now mandatory on every bump. The defaults the resolver now ships with are as follows.

config for fafog-bahof:
ULAWYN_HOST=ulawyn.tolvaqsys.internal
ULAWYN_PORT=5000

Ticket #FAC — Turnstile upgrade, Lanford Exchange lobby. Gatewright Controls will replace both turnstiles starting Monday, work expected to run three days. During the work, funnel all staff and visitors through the accessible gate on the left; it stays manned during reception hours. Deliveries divert to the loading dock. Expect queues at 08:30–09:15. Out of hours, the accessible gate is controlled from the side panel, which takes the code below.

badge for faduf-fawig: bdg-IIKCU-77499